Aluminium-Sandwich Technology :

The woofers of the 200 Series are designed in the ELAC proprietary aluminium sandwich technique. In a special glueing procedure, an aluminium foil of 0.2mm is joint to a pulp fibre cone to form a sandwich membrane. The result: reduced partial oscillations, no distortions and an optimised large signal behaviour Due to the specially wide double asymmetrical ('DAS') rubber surround, ELAC's TT 180 woofer can handle up to ± 15mm long stroke. This provides maximum level supply and mellow low bass. For a driver this size, such a large displacement represent a unique engineering achievement. In combination with the aluminium- coloured tweeters, the aluminium sandwich woofers also make innovative technology a visual experience.


Jet Tweeter Technology :

The ELAC JET tweeter is one of the most legendary tweeters in the hi-fi trade and has won international renown with its unusual transparent and effortless sound image.

The JET tweeter was delveloped to perfection on the basis of the famous 'Air Motion Transformer' by loudpseaker pioneer Dr Oskar Heil. Its principle: a concertinaed foil membrane is driven by a strong magnet system of neodymium rods.

This 'motor' drives the air considerably faster than the conventional pistonic technique. High sensitivity and extraordiary dynamics are the result.

The picture at the left displays the new JET III tweeter with its larger sound orifice. Due to many additional design changes (e.g. new neodymium magnet system) a higher efficiency and a smoother sound pressure level frequency response up to 50 kHz was achieved.

To guarantee the repetition accuracy and unchanging quality even with high output, this production step has been automised. The folding and fixing of the membrane, however, are executed by hand, since for production steps requiring special dexterity human manual skills are irreplaceable.

Only the glueing and handling are now executed by two SCARA robots.
The absolutely reliable precision of the robot in glueing and handling thus ideally supplements the irreplaceable work by hand.

Due to continuous improvement, the JET III tweeter now creates an effortless and airy resonance-free image up to 50,000 Hz, and with its linear frequency response is ideally suited for the reproduction of DVD-A and SACD.

X-Jet Technology :

The best placement for a tweeter in theory is to have the tweeter in the center of the woofer. Some brands have tweeters placed in the center of the woofer. But still have some drawback due to alignment

Fundamentals Of Two Way Speakers :

 

The new X-JET is a unique combination of a flat aluminium honeycomb midrange ring radiator and a concentrically arranged JET tweeter.

The X-JET driver is the perfect point source in that it is not only coaxial, but importantly also coplanar. It covers 7 Octaves (400 Hz – 50 kHz) and enables excellent off axis imaging thanks to phase coherence on all axis. .
The new X-JET system yields a upper cut-off frequency of 50 kHz. This makes the loudspeaker an ideal component for the reproduction of DVD-A and SACD.

All around perfect sound:


The new 4PI PLUS.2 ribbon super-tweeter is an add-on component that creates a perfect, spacious sound impression when installed on conventional loudspeakers. The combination of direct-radiating loudspeakers, providing precise location and imaging and the omni-directional 4PI PLUS.2 ribbon super-tweeter providing an open and airy sound, results in perfect spaciousness not found with any conventional loudspeaker.
